Traveling by flight to Cairo is a thrilling way to enter one of the most dynamic and historic cities on world. Cairo International Airport facilitates travel for both leisure and business travelers by connecting the Egyptian capital with important international locations. The city greets guests with a blend of contemporary conveniences, vibrant markets, and historical marvels. Travelers can see famous sites like the Pyramids of Giza and the Nile River shortly after arriving in Cairo thanks to the numerous airlines that offer direct and connecting flights.
Cairo is served with two main airports: Cairo International Airport (CAI), which is the primary hub for most of the international flights, and Sphinx International Airport (SPX), which here services as the Giza/Pyramids areas and that it also helps to relieve the moment. Here, the third newer airport, Capital International Airport (CCE), also served as the Capital International Airport (CCE)--which is best known as the New Administrative Capital.

EgyptAir, the national airline with the most direct routes, is among the most well-liked airlines that fly to Cairo (CAI), along with other reliable choices like Air Cairo, Nile Air, and Air Arabia Egypt. Turkish Airlines, Qatar Airways, Emirates, and Lufthansa are among the international carriers that offer well-liked connecting flights from various international cities. EgyptAir is the best option for direct, nonstop flights from the United States; other major carriers offer good service with layovers.

Cairo has a desert climate with very little rainfall, which is concentrated in the winter months of December through March. The summer months of May through August are essentially dry, with most of the rain falling as small, occasional showers that average less than 25 mm (1 inch) each year. May, June, July, and August experience very little rain, whereas January is usually the driest month.

EgyptAir is frequently chosen for nonstop routes from major hubs, while Turkish Airlines, Qatar Airways, and Emirates offer excellent connections and premium service from various origins, frequently through their hubs in Istanbul, Doha, and Dubai. The "best" airline to fly to Cairo (CAI) depends on your priorities (direct flight, luxury, points, budget).
Cairo (CAI) has direct flights from major hubs around the world, particularly from the Middle East (Jeddah, Riyadh, Dubai, Kuwait City), Europe (Milan, Istanbul), and North America (NYC, Newark, Washington D.C.). EgyptAir, Air Cairo, and Middle Eastern carriers dominate routes, and there are also frequent connections from domestic Egyptian cities like Luxor and Aswan.
Yes, you can almost always find much cheaper flights to Cairo if you're willing to have layovers. This is because connecting flights, particularly those with one or more stops, are frequently far less expensive than direct flights, sometimes saving you hundreds of dollars by using airline hub systems and filling seats on longer routes.
